Kanji 崎, meaning promontory, appears in 6 Japanese example sentences with translation.

あの崎には灯台があります。
There is a lighthouse on that cape.
彼は険しい崎を登った。
He climbed the steep promontory.
船は崎を回った。
The ship went around the cape.
崎の先に小さな島が見える。
A small island can be seen at the tip of the spit.
その崎は観光客に人気だ。
The cape is popular with tourists.
